Smart Locks: Securing Your Pantry with Modern Technology
Smart locks are transforming the way we secure our homes, and this innovative technology is now making its way into pantry areas. These advanced devices offer a seamless blend of convenience and security for kitchen spaces. With just a tap on a smartphone or voice command, homeowners can lock and unlock their pantry doors, eliminating the need for physical keys. This is particularly beneficial for kitchens as it ensures that only authorized individuals can access stored items, preventing unauthorized entry and potential theft.
Incorporating smart locks into your kitchen setup is a significant step towards modernizing your home. They provide real-time alerts and remote access, allowing you to keep an eye on your pantry from anywhere. Implementation and Future Prospects: Making Kitchens Safer
Implementing smart locks and cameras in pantry areas, like kitchens, is a natural evolution in the realm of smart home technology, offering enhanced security and convenience. These devices can be easily integrated into existing systems or stand-alone solutions, providing homeowners with real-time monitoring capabilities. For instance, smart cameras equipped with motion sensors can alert users of any unauthorized access, while smart locks ensure only authorized individuals can enter, logging each interaction for future reference.
